Warning Signs You Need Downspout Failure Water Removal

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and further damage. Don’t wait until it’s too late. Here are some common signs you need Downspout Failure Water Remov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ors in your home may be a sign of hidden water damage. Our technicians use specialized equipment to detect moisture and identify the source of the problem.

Water Stains on Walls or Ceilings

Water damage can cause unsightly stains on walls and ceilings. Our team will assess the damage and create a plan to restore your property to its original condition.

Warped or Buckled Flooring

Water damage can cause flooring to warp or buckle. Our technicians will assess the extent of the damage and develop a plan to repair or replace the affected areas.

Peeling Paint or Wallpaper

Water damage can cause paint or wallpaper to peel. Our team will restore your property’s finish to its original condition.

Excessive Moisture in Your Attic or Basement

High humidity in your attic or basement can lead to costly repairs and further damage. Our technicians will assess the moisture levels and create a plan to reduce them.

Increased Energy Bills

Water damage can cause increased energy bills due to insulation damage or inefficient heating/cooling systems. Our team will assess the damage and develop a plan to restore your property’s energy efficiency.
